But no palace visit for the Federal President! Guy Parmelin (61) was supposed to meet the Emperor of Japan Naruhito and the Japanese Foreign Minister today. But the Federal Council jet thwarted his plans.
Due to technical problems, Parmelin and his delegation had to turn back and missed the festive meeting, Parmelin writes on Twitter.
“On the flight to Japan with the Falcon 900 of the Federal Air Transport Service, the technical monitoring systems of the aircraft in the Riga region indicated a technical problem on one of the engines,” says communications chief Urs Wiedmer to the “Tages-Anzeiger”.

After consulting the Federal President, the crew decided to return to Switzerland. But flight safety was never endangered.
Parmelin arrived on time for the opening ceremony in Tokyo on Friday at 1 p.m. He started the trip to Japan on a scheduled flight, said Wiedmer.
Parmelin will stay in Japan until Sunday. Nothing will come of the meeting with the emperor, but Parmelin is supposed to meet with Prime Minister Yoshihide Suga. In addition, the Federal President will meet Thomas Bach, President of the International Olympic Committee, on Saturday.
